Admission Procedure
1. The student has to sit the aptitude exam conducted by the National Center for Assessment in Higher Education. (This exam is required for graduates of regular (Arabic-Speaking) Saudi high schools). For more information about this exam, please visit www.qiyas.org
2. The student then needs to contact the Admission and Registration Center accompanying all the required documents before the day of the Subjects-test that will be conducted in the University.
3. The student needs to fill the application-for-admission form and return it to the Admission and Registration Center.
4. The student has to pay the application fee (SR 500) at the student’s accounting office. (The application fee is non-refundable).
5. The student has to attend the Subjects-test in the date and time specified by the Admission and Registration Center.
Required Documents
Students wishing to join Prince Sultan Private University should submit the following documents :
1. One copy of the original general secondary school certificate.
2. One copy of the National identification document.
3. A good conduct certificate issued by the school from which the applicant has graduated.
4. Four (4) recent 4x6 cm photographs.
5. An official document from the workplace granting permission for the applicant to study at PSU. (Only in cases where the applicant is in employment).
Admission Criteria & Requirements
A student wishing to study for a B.Sc. degree in any of the majors offered by Prince Sultan University should satisfy the following conditions:
1. He should hold a general Saudi secondary school (high school) certificate (natural sciences, or social and administrative sciences). Those students who have their high school diplomas from administration major can join the Finance, Marketing and Accounting department only.
2. He should pass the University admission tests, which is given at the beginning of each semester.
3. He should be a full-time student; part-time enrolment is not permitted.
4. He should have a record of good conduct.
5. If an applicant is public or private sector employee, he should obtain written approval to study from his workplace.
6. He should satisfy other conditions stipulated by the board of PSU and announced at the time of application.
7. To pass the medical check-up.
8. The student should have earned his high school diploma within the past three years.
The academic aptitude of applicants is based on their secondary school average and on the results of the admission tests.
Transfer Criteria
Students can be admitted at PSU as Transfer Students based on the following criteria:
1. Student must be currently enrolled at a university that is accredited by the Ministry of Higher Education in Riyadh.
2. Student’s cumulative GPA must be not less than 2.75 out of 4.0, only courses with (B) grade or better can be transferred.
The Academic Transfer committee will decide the courses that can be transferred based on the concerned department’s evaluation of the course contents. The decision must be approved by the college council.
Required Documents
1. Official Saudi Arabian High School Diploma, or an equivalent high school diploma. (High school diplomas issued outside Saudi Arabia, must be accredited by the Ministry of Education in Riyadh).
2. Official Transcript from the student’s current university.
3. Official and detailed course- description of the courses taken by the student.
